In the landscape of global cinema, few films have managed to transcend linguistic and cultural barriers as effectively as Olivier Nakache and Éric Toledano’s 2011 French masterpiece, The Intouchables (French: Intouchables ). Based on a true story, the film chronicles the unlikely friendship between Philippe, a wealthy quadriplegic, and Driss, a young man from the projects with a criminal record who is hired as his caregiver.
